Job Summary: The Unit Secretary works under the direction of a registered nurse to perform the secretarial/clerical aspects of patient care; ensures optimum patient flow by utilizing Bed Management Dashboard (BMD) and Interactive Voice Recognition System (IVR) in accordance with policy; serves as department/unit receptionist; maintains inventory of supplies, equipment, and forms; utilizes interpersonal skills to maximize customer service, safety, and professionalism; contributes to a work environment of caring and cooperation among a culturally diverse workforce and patient/visitor population. Performs other duties as needed. Job Specifications: High school diploma or equivalent required. Previous unit secretary experience preferred. One year of college and/or equivalent experience in medical or computer knowledge or previous computer experience preferred. Able to: write legibly; speak in English (and Spanish preferred) with professional quality; use computer, printer, and software programs necessary to the position; troubleshoot basic office equipment necessary to the position. Able to: communicate and relate positively, effectively, and professionally with others; be assertive and consistent in following and/or enforcing policies; work calmly and respond courteously when under pressure; accept direction. Able to: communicate effectively in English, in person, in writing, and on the telephone; think critically; perform basic math functions; manage multiple assignments effectively; organize and prioritize workload; work well under pressure; problem solve; recall information with accuracy; pay close attention to detail; work independently with minimal supervision. Able to: distinguish colors for service designation; hear sufficiently for general conversation in person and on the telephone, and identify and distinguish various sounds associated with workplace; see adequately to read computer screens, medical records, and written documents necessary to the position.
